据大家所知,公认的就是字典或者是逐行写入,事实上也就是这两种方式比较好用,大家知道csv是怎么使用的吗?其中特别要注意的就是csv的第一行一般都是字段,如果在文件读写的时候需要特殊的设置的,好了,说了这么多,大家对实现写入csv应该有一个大致的逻辑框架了吧,看下是不是下文这样哦~
用一个示例给大家演示:
import csv fpath = r'C:\Users\hyg\Desktop\test\1.csv' f = open(fpath, 'w') fieldnames = ['name','score'] data = [{'name':'li','score':80},{'name':'zhao','score':90}] csvw = csv.DictWriter(f,fieldnames=fieldnames,lineterminator='\n') csvw.writeheader() csvw.writerows(data) f.close()
结果:
name,score li,80 zhao,90
以上就是csv写入主要操作,大家要注意的是换行符,分隔符,写入与读取要设置一致,另外就是上文给大家提及的准备的csv第一行得是字段,才可以适应使用哦~
神龙|纯净稳定代理IP免费测试>>>>>>>>天启|企业级代理IP免费测试>>>>>>>>IPIPGO|全球住宅代理IP免费测试